Is Vietnam cheaper than Thailand?
Overall. Overall, the cost of living in Vietnam is lower than Thailand, even in a major city such as Ho Chi Minh City. As an expat, you can expect to pay about 20 to 30% less than you would in Thailand, although not everything will be more affordable.

Is Vietnam cheaper than Philippines?
According to a 2020 survey by Numbeo, whose data is used by The Economist and Time Magazine, the Philippines has a Cost of Living index of 39.2 – meaning that, overall, everything costs 39.2% of the price you’d pay in New York (which has an index of 100). Vietnam is even slightly cheaper, with an index of 38.1.

Is there a lot of tourism in Vietnam?
Tourism in Vietnam is a component of the modern Vietnamese economy. In 2019, Vietnam received 18 million international arrivals, up from 2.1 million in the year 2000.In 2008, Vietnam received 4.218 million international tourists, in 2009 the number was 3.8 million, down 11%.
Is Vietnam more developed than Thailand?
Although Thailand performs better than Vietnam on several development indicators and has higher GDP and per capita income, it now faces a slower growth rate.The GDP growth rate of Vietnam in 2018 was 1.7 times higher than Thailand’s, with stronger and steadier economic growth.

What can you buy with 100 dollars in Vietnam?
In Vietnam, USD $100 Can Get You:
- 15-18 nights in a budget hotel, or 5-8 nights in a three-star accommodation in Hanoi.
- 15-20 mid-priced restaurant meals.
- 1 one-way trip from Hanoi to Da Nang via Livitrans luxury train.

What language is most similar to Thai?
Lao is the language of the country, Laos, a neighbour to Thailand. There are about 25 million native speakers of Lao language, mainly living in Laos and Isan. It is also recognised as a minority language in Thailand and Cambodia. Lao and Thai languages are very similar to each other.
